Its in fact quite simple. Just copy and rotate one cylinder by 90° and use a 45° Slice Plane (when your using Max...but I think there should be similar tools in other apps) to cut both cylinders. Rotate the Slice Plane 90° to make the second cut, delete the overlapping faces and weld the border Vertices. Then you add some…

You should be able to unwrap everything below into one UV island on its own, if not into several pieces. At the moment the UVs are unworkable, so select the faces in the UV Editor (viewport might also work) and goto Options > Flatten Mapping. From there you'll have to sew the UV borders together.
